Leach was at practice on Saturday with the Bulldogs football team before suffering his health issue on Sunday.
Mississippi State University head football Coach Mike Leach died on Monday following a heart attack. He was 61.
Mississippi State University President Mark E. Keenum also paid tribute in a statement that was posted on the official website for Mississippi State athletics.
